Output 88836f657d863638255209eca8f7f669a212140403b58a0d1bee15c31214fc03:1

value
34251000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0d29ab0abb179d2adec0b787b40c265db66676 OP_EQUAL
address
3Mqq2W9Mptkur4mrMsLT97eAqYwQ3T5wCP
transaction
88836f657d863638255209eca8f7f669a212140403b58a0d1bee15c31214fc03
spent
true